Dr. Brian Dick’s Engineering Design II class have been creating model bridges and their designs will be on display in the upper cafeteria (Building 300) at VIU’s Nanaimo campus from 9 am to 2 pm. The public is invited to stop by and celebrate the achievements of these engineering students and provide feedback on how well they met their design objectives.

A local structure is nearing the end of its life, and the first-year engineering class at VIU has been working to design a replacement. The projects they have considered include moveable
bridges as well as a moveable canal. All structures were required to detect any traffic, and move the structure deck autonomously. Additionally, the surrounding community wishes to
take this opportunity to modernize the structure, as well as integrate it within a broader development plan to improve tourism in the area and expand the urban bikeway.
 
Local engineers, public, students, staff and faculty will be asked to rank each structure in terms of what design best displays innovation, addresses stakeholder needs, and is most aesthetically pleasing.
